A Blue Origin employee married to a prominent trans author and journalist has
been accused of killing her elderly father with an ice axe on Election Night.
Corey Burke, 33, allegedly struck, stabbed and strangled her father, 67-year-old
Timothy Burke, in a fatal attack at her $800,000 Seattle home on November 5.
Burke, a training manager at Jeff Bezos' rockets and spacecraft company,
confessed to killing her father after he refused to turn off the lights,
according to charging documents seen by DailyMail.com.
After emerging from the house with blood 'dripping' down her face, she confessed
to police that she 'freaked out,' claiming there was 'something important about
Election Day.'
Burke reportedly told detectives that 'she knew that she could not convince her
father to keep the lights off', so went upstairs and retrieved the murder
weapon.
She then tripped her father and strangled him before attacking him with the ice
axe.
Burke then bit him and hit him several times in the head and side with the blunt
and sharp ends of the ice axe, cops say. His body was found in the basement.
Burke claimed she knew the killing 'needed to happen today,' according to a
police report.
She allegedly told police she had to bite her father while choking him because
'he was too strong.' Burke added that she felt better once her father 'went
limp.'
Burke also told police that as her father labored to breathe after the attack,
'the defendant sat next to him until he stopped breathing.'
Investigators say Burke came out of the Rainier Valley home with a bloody face
and appeared to be having a mental health crisis.
Burke had apparently smashed several windows and later told police she did so in
an 'act of liberation' after she killed her father. She had reportedly been
'clapping inside her home' when cops arrived.
The police report also includes her claims that she'd been 'reborn' on her 33rd
birthday last month.
She initially did not let police enter the home, and detectives only went in
after neighbors expressed concern for her father.
A neighbor first dialed 911 after spotting her smashing picture windows. The
officer who responded to that call discovered the horror she'd unleashed inside.
